Dynamic load-balancing mechanism for distributed Java']Java applications

被引:0
|
作者
Felea, V [1 ]
Toursel, B [1 ]
机构
[1] USTL Lille 1, IEEA, LIFL, Ecole Polytech Univ Lille, F-59655 Villeneuve Dascq, France
来源
关键词
load balancing; !text type='Java']Java[!/text] distributed applications; cluster; load modeling;
D O I
10.1002/cpe.921
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Program environments or operating systems generally leave the decision on the allocation of program entities to the developer, offering either placement directives, or tools available through the manipulation of a graphical interface. These approaches cannot always take into account the dynamic behavior of applications, dynamicity in the execution environment or the heterogeneity of the execution platform. Transparent deployment algorithms are necessary for automizing and optimizing application distribution. The Adaptive Distributed Applications in Java (ADAJ) project deals with placement and migration of Java objects. It automatically deploys parallel Java applications on a cluster of workstations using monitoring information about the application behavior. The transparency obtained through the integration of these tools in the middleware makes such an environment easy to use and improves efficiency. Copyright (c) 2005 John Wiley & Sons, Ltd.
引用
收藏
页码:305 / 331
页数:27
相关论文
共 50 条
  • [21] Testing tool for distributed Java']Java applications
    Ghosh, S
    Bawa, N
    Craig, G
    Kalgaonkar, K
    JAVA/JINI TECHNOLOGIES, 2001, 4521 : 74 - 85
  • [22] Building distributed applications with Java']Java and CORBA
    Morgan, B
    DR DOBBS JOURNAL, 1998, 23 (04): : 94 - +
  • [23] Adaptive distributed execution of Java']Java applications
    Felea, V
    Toursel, B
    12TH EUROMICRO CONFERENCE ON PARALLEL, DISTRIBUTED AND NETWORK-BASED PROCESSING, PROCEEDINGS, 2004, : 16 - 21
  • [24] Monitoring system for distributed Java']Java applications
    Funika, N
    Bubak, M
    Smetek, M
    COMPUTATIONAL SCIENCE - ICCS 2004, PT 3, PROCEEDINGS, 2004, 3038 : 472 - 479
  • [25] Visualizing interactions in distributed Java']Java applications
    Bawa, N
    Ghosh, S
    IWPC 2003: 11TH IEEE INTERNATIONAL WORKSHOP ON PROGRAM COMPREHENSION, 2003, : 292 - 293
  • [26] Monitoring system for distributed Java']Java applications
    Bubak, M
    Funika, W
    Metel, P
    Orlowski, R
    Wismüller, R
    COMPUTATIONAL SCIENCE-ICCS 2002, PT II, PROCEEDINGS, 2002, 2330 : 874 - 883
  • [27] DYLAPSI: A dynamic load-balancing architecture for image processing applications
    Piersall, S
    Elfayoumy, S
    PARALLEL AND DISTRIBUTED COMPUTING SYSTEMS, 2002, : 288 - 293
  • [28] Dynamic load-balancing of finite element applications with the DRAMA library
    Basermann, A
    Clinckemaillie, J
    Coupez, T
    Fingberg, J
    Digonnet, H
    Ducloux, R
    Gratien, JM
    Hartmann, U
    Lonsdale, G
    Maerten, B
    Roose, D
    Walshaw, C
    APPLIED MATHEMATICAL MODELLING, 2000, 25 (02) : 83 - 98
  • [29] Comparison of dynamic and static load-balancing strategies in heterogeneous distributed systems
    Zhang, Y
    Kameda, H
    Hung, SL
    IEE PROCEEDINGS-COMPUTERS AND DIGITAL TECHNIQUES, 1997, 144 (02): : 100 - 106
  • [30] AN APPROACH TO DYNAMIC AND INTEGRATED LOAD-BALANCING OF DISTRIBUTED AND MESSAGING RFID MIDDLEWARES
    Tian, Wenhong
    She, Kun
    Yang, Yunping
    Dong, Xu
    Wang, Haoyan
    2011 INTERNATIONAL CONFERENCE ON INSTRUMENTATION, MEASUREMENT, CIRCUITS AND SYSTEMS ( ICIMCS 2011), VOL 1: INSTRUMENTATION, MEASUREMENT, CIRCUITS AND SYSTEMS, 2011, : 403 - 406